About this facility

United Methodist Communities At The Shores is a non-profit, church-related nursing home in Ocean City, Cape May County, New Jersey. It has been Medicare and Medicaid certified since February 16, 1998, and is certified for 60 beds, with an average of 55.6 residents.

According to CMS Care Compare, the facility holds an overall star rating of 4 out of 5, which is above the New Jersey state average of 3.31. Its component ratings are: health inspection rating of 4 stars, quality measure (QM) rating of 3 stars, and staffing rating of 4 stars.

Nurse staffing data reported to CMS shows total nurse hours per resident per day of 4.18, including 0.88 RN hours per resident per day. Nursing staff turnover is reported at 40.7%.

On penalties, CMS records show no federal fines on record (0 fines totaling $0.00) and no payment denials for this facility.

There is no indication in the data of a CMS abuse icon being displayed for this facility, and no Special Focus Facility status is noted in the data provided.

The data provided does not indicate this facility is part of a multi-facility chain, and there is no record of an ownership change in the past 12 months, so current ratings reflect the present operator.
